New Step by Step Map For what is md5 technology
New Step by Step Map For what is md5 technology
Blog Article
By mid-2004, an analytical attack was finished in only an hour or so that was equipped to make collisions for the total MD5.
append "1" little bit to concept< // See: the enter bytes are regarded as little bit strings, // where the main bit will be the most vital bit in the byte.[fifty three] // Pre-processing: padding with zeros
No, md5 is no more considered secure for password storage. It has numerous vulnerabilities, including collision assaults and rainbow table attacks.
MD5 (Information Digest Algorithm five) is actually a cryptographic hash function that generates a singular 128-bit hash benefit from any input details. It is often used in cybersecurity to confirm the integrity of files and to check checksums of downloaded files with All those provided by The seller.
Deficiency of Salting: MD5 lacks the concept of salting (introducing random knowledge on the enter before hashing), that is essential for increasing password storage security and various applications. MD5 hashes tend to be more liable to rainbow table attacks with no salting.
These authorities aid us sustain the Nearly 10,000+ technology phrases on DevX. Our reviewers have a robust specialized history in application growth, engineering, and startup corporations. They are gurus with true-world working experience Doing the job while in the tech market and academia.
If we return to the 4 strains which the hashing visualization Software gave us, you will note that the 3rd line says:
The top hashing algorithm relies on your preferences. Selected cryptographic hash capabilities are Utilized in password storage to make sure that simple text passwords are hashed and retained safer during the party of the facts breach.
In this website, you’ll learn about the MD5 encryption algorithm, MD5 hash operate and various functions of hash algorithm in cryptography.
MD5 is effective by way of a number of very well-outlined measures that entail breaking down the input data into workable chunks, processing these chunks, and combining the outcome to provide a final 128-little bit hash price. Here's an in depth clarification of the techniques associated with the MD5 algorithm.
Check with questions, get tailor-made feed-back and website discover in interactive periods with the market's brightest creators.
The uniqueness and a person-way nature of MD5 Algorithm help it become an effective Software in cryptography, making sure facts stays private and unaltered for the duration of transmission. But as you will see afterwards On this blog, it is not devoid of its share of strengths and weaknesses. Keep tuned!
This weak spot will allow attackers to govern details without the need of detection, earning MD5 unsuitable for jobs necessitating sturdy cryptographic assurances, including digital signatures, SSL certificates, and password hashing.
Occasionally, the checksum cannot be trusted (one example is, if it had been obtained more than precisely the same channel given that the downloaded file), during which scenario MD5 can only deliver error-checking features: it will eventually understand a corrupt or incomplete obtain, which results in being additional likely when downloading greater data files.